Optical Stark spectroscopy of the (A)over-tilde(2)Pi(r) (0 0 0) <-(X)over-tilde(2)Sigma(+) (0 0 0) system of barium monohydroxide, BaOH
The (A) over tilde (2)Pi(r) (0 0 0) <- (X) over tilde (2)Sigma(+) (0 0 0) system of a cold beam of barium hydroxide, BaOH, has been studied field-free and in the presence of a static electric field. Stark tuning of the low-J branch features in the (A) over tilde (2)Pi(3/2) (0 0 0) <- (X) over tilde (2)Sigma(+) (0 0 0) transition were analyzed to give permanent electric dipole moments, mu, for the (A) over tilde (2)Pi(3/2) (0 0 0) and (X) over tilde (2)Sigma(+) (0 0 0) states of 0.477(7) D and 1.43(4) D, respectively. The results are compared with other alkaline earth monohydroxides and values predicted using an electrostatic polarization model and ligand field theory. (C) 2011 Elsevier B. V. All rights reserved.
